首页
/ 微信小程序-图片裁剪旋转预览上传功能实现:高效便捷的图片处理解决方案

微信小程序-图片裁剪旋转预览上传功能实现:高效便捷的图片处理解决方案

2026-01-31 04:33:48作者:曹令琨Iris

项目介绍

在微信小程序开发中,图片上传、裁剪、旋转和预览是常见的需求。这个开源项目提供了一套完整解决方案,使得开发者能够轻松集成这些功能,用户也能便捷地进行图片操作,以实现图片的统一展示。

项目技术分析

此项目基于微信小程序平台,利用原生API和前端技术,实现了图片上传、裁剪、旋转、预览等功能。它不仅简化了开发流程,还优化了用户体验,确保了功能的流畅性和稳定性。

技术亮点

  • 用户交互友好:通过简洁的界面和操作流程,用户可以快速上手。
  • 功能丰富:支持图片的裁剪、旋转和预览,满足多种场景需求。
  • 性能优化:对图片处理进行了优化,减少内存和计算资源的消耗。

项目及技术应用场景

应用场景

  • 社交分享:用户在社交平台上分享图片时,需要对图片进行裁剪和调整。
  • 电商上传:电商平台的商品图片需要经过裁剪和调整以达到规定的尺寸和比例。
  • 个人相册:用户在整理个人相册时,可能会对图片进行旋转、裁剪等功能,使得图片看起来更加美观和整洁。

技术实现

  1. 图片上传:通过微信小程序的API实现图片选择和上传。
  2. 图片裁剪:利用Canvas API进行图片裁剪。
  3. 图片旋转:通过修改图片的CSS样式来实现旋转效果。
  4. 图片预览:使用微信小程序的图片预览API。

项目特点

1. 操作简单,易于上手

项目为开发者提供了清晰的API文档和示例代码,即使是刚接触微信小程序的开发者也能迅速掌握。

2. 支持多种图片来源

用户可以选择从相册选取图片或直接拍摄上传,增加了应用的灵活性。

3. 功能全面

不仅支持图片的裁剪和旋转,还支持图片预览,确保用户在操作过程中能够看到实时效果。

4. 可限制图片大小

开发者可以根据实际需求设定图片大小限制,以优化服务器存储和带宽使用。

注意事项

在集成和使用该项目时,开发者应确保已安装微信开发者工具,并具备基本的微信小程序开发经验。对于特定的功能需求,开发者可根据实际项目情况做相应调整。

结语

感谢开发者们为我们带来了这样一个高效便捷的图片处理解决方案。它不仅简化了开发流程,也提升了用户的使用体验。相信在未来的微信小程序开发中,这个项目将会发挥出更大的价值。

登录后查看全文
热门项目推荐
相关项目推荐